Abstract

Language policies in the Catalan-speaking area have focused on the concept of linguistic normalization, understood as overcoming language conflict with the reversal of the process of language shift. The text examines the extent to which the idea of linguistic conflict has been and is still present in public policies, and how linguistic normalization policies have been related to it. Lastly, the author assesses what may be understood as linguistic normality or equality in a multilingual context such as the current one.
